General Motors (GM), in an event held in San Francisco recently, has announced several exciting plans around EV batteries, energy storage and grid resilience – all borne out of the ever-increasing electricity demand from AI data centers.

So, what exactly does the American multinational corporation have in store for us? GM has divulged its plans to set in motion a new vehicle-to-grid functionality for its existing EV and home energy customers. The purpose of this is to assist in balancing the demand and supply of electricity in the grid, leveraging idle EVs as a resourceful powerhouse.

With millions of EVs typically parked and not utilized for hours on end, this strategy of vehicle-to-grid integration will help utilize these vehicles as a significant energy resource. This transformative move by GM will give a new purpose to these idly sitting EVs, heightening their functional appeal by turning them into supplemental power sources.

GM’s New Commercial Energy Storage Strategy

GM is not only putting forth proactive solutions to address grid resiliency, but also focusing on better energy storage. They are unfolding a novel commercial energy storage system strategy, grounded on their newly developed sodium-ion batteries. Crafted for industrial-scale grid applications, these cutting-edge sodium-ion batteries represent a noteworthy step forward in the broader landscape of sustainable energy storage system.
